Per capita income state.

In 1995, the GDP per capita of Beijing, Tianjin, and Shanghai reached more than 1,000 US dollars; by 2000, there were 10 provinces with GDP per capita exceeding 1,000 US dollars, of which Beijing, Tianjin, and Shanghai exceeded 2,000 US dollars. By 2020, the per capita GDP of mainland China exceeded US$10,000, of which Beijing and Shanghai ...

History Historical GDP per capita development Before the Revolution. Although Cuba belonged to the high-income countries of Latin America since the 1870s, income inequality was high, accompanied by capital outflows to foreign investors. In terms of NSDP per capita (INR at Current prices), Goa has the highest per ...The difference in estimates of per capita income and per capita personal income is large. In 2019, the U.S. Census Bureau calculated a per capita income of the United States as 34,103 dollars. The U.S. Bureau of Economic Analysis calculated the PCPI as 56,490 dollars. Per capita income is the total income of a group divided by the total population of the group. This measure is often used to indicate the relative wealth of a state or nation. Higher per capita income indicates that, on average, individuals in that group are earning more money each year.

Poverty rates were highest in the states of Mississippi (19.58%), Louisiana (18.65%), New Mexico (18.55%), West Virginia (17.10%), Kentucky (16.61%), and Arkansas (16.08%), and they were lowest in the states of New Hampshire (7.42%), Maryland (9.02%), Utah (9.13%), Hawaii (9.26%). Two common measurements of the average annual income of individuals in the United States are: per capita income (PCI) and per capital personal income (PCPI). Per capita personal income is the more comprehensive of the two measures, and thus PCPI for an individual, county, or state …

For this Fact, ...Aug 22, 2023 · Per Capita Income is determined by dividing National Income by the total population of India. The National Income of India is sum total of the monetary value of goods and services that are produced in India within a period of one year. The calculation of Per Capita Income in India is done by Central Statistical Organization.
